Jaturong Pimkoon ( Thai จาตุรงค์ พิมพ์ คูณ , born September 3, 1993 in Bangkok ) is a Thai soccer player .

Career

society

Jaturong Pimkoon learned to play football in the youth team of the second division Bangkok FC in Bangkok . Here he also signed his first professional contract in 2011. In 2013 he moved to the first division club BEC Tero Sasana FC, today's Police Tero FC . The club is also based in Bangkok. In 2012 he was loaned the back series to third division club Kasem Bundit University FC . He was loaned the 2013 Hinserie from his former club Bangkok FC. In 2018 he was relegated to the second division, the Thai League 2 , with Police . A year later it was immediately promoted again. To this day he is under contract with Police Tero FC.

National team

From 2011 to 2012, Jaturong Pimkoon played eight times for the Thai U-19 national team . He wore the jersey of the U-23 national team five times .
